js实现图片裁剪,js 图片裁剪
canvas裁剪图片,蒙版选择框
下面讲一下自己的例子,功能就是读取图片,左右两个canvas,左边有个半透明蒙版选择裁剪大小,右边输出裁剪后图片。
使用图形上下文不带参数的clip()方法来实现Canvas图形裁切功能,该方法会使用先创建好的路径对canvas设置裁剪区域,裁剪指定区域显示内容。裁剪是对画布进行的,裁剪后的画布是不能恢复到原来的大小,因此使用save及restore。
先选椭圆工具画出一个椭圆。然后进行填充一种颜色,然后点击菜单“选择”,点击变换选区,在上面设置参数栏中的W、H中输入边框宽度后按回车。然后按“Delete”键,清除掉中间的图形。这样就完成了一个边框。
我们可以先把待绘制的区域裁剪好,保存起来,这样每次绘制时就能轻松很多 drawImage 方法的第一个参数不仅可以接收 Image 对象,也可以接收另一个 Canvas 对象。
用js实现图片复制到剪切板的功能,兼容各种浏览器,例如IE,火狐、chome...
DeviceMock.js mock 设备。 其他类 ZeroClipboard 将内容复制到剪切板兼容主流浏览器的解决方案 详细 html2canvas html转化成canvas,可以用来做截图。
remote模式:最后的办法,把file提交后台处理后返回图片数据来显示预览,全适用。
首先打开火狐浏览器,到工具=》附加组件页,搜索“noscript”并安装,如下图。安装完后,需重启一下浏览器。重启完后,打开百度,此时noscript自动运行了,它会自动屏掉网页的所有js,如下图。
解决火狐浏览器不能复制粘贴方法:打开要复制的网页,用快捷键(ctrl+s)保存,适用于所有浏览器。点击浏览器菜单保存(火狐浏览器菜单——另保存)。保存网页。点击网页,仅html,这样保存更快,不会下载多余文件。
在被拖放的图片上加上一个ondragstart事件,即图片被拖动时触发这个事件。再给事件一个函数,用于拖动图片时,把图片保存在一个变量中。
babel-polyfill 的,于是我上npm看了下,发现这个插件最后一次提交是3年前。然后在入口文件中加入以下内容:再运行后,你会发现IE浏览器再也不会只能出来个标题,页面一片空白了。
js中怎么调用windows的截屏工具
打开电脑的“运行”,可以直接“Win+R”或右键点击电脑左下角的win图标,在弹出的选择框内选择“运行”。在运行对话框中输入“snippingtool”,确定,会直接弹出系统自带截屏工具。
我们只能上传网页图(在网页上右键图片,然后复制)和截图(截图工具截的图片,eg:qq截图),不能粘贴上传系统里的图片(从桌面上、硬盘里复制),他们是存在完全不同的地方的。
Win + shift + S:可以选择截图区域的大小,Ctrl+V粘贴在word、微信等应用里。
鹏仔微信 15129739599 鹏仔QQ344225443 鹏仔前端 pjxi.com 共享博客 sharedbk.com
图片声明:本站部分配图来自网络。本站只作为美观性配图使用,无任何非法侵犯第三方意图,一切解释权归图片著作权方,本站不承担任何责任。如有恶意碰瓷者,必当奉陪到底严惩不贷!